Well We definately faired better this evening than I did this morning. Caught the big skunk this morning. But we busted out the jigging sticks instead of the handlines. Fished the mud-line out in front of Alter rd.. Launched at Windsor about 6:15, fishing by 6:30. Blue/white jig-heads, watermelon and silver FinnS minnows. Boated 8 nice fish by 8:00 and off the water by 8:15. Lost a few on the way up too. My buddy Mike and I agreed that we did better than we expected to. Would have stayed to limit out but Mike didn't have any lights on his trailer to tow it home in the dark. Alter Rd. is US waters so limit on the river in US water is 5 fish in the spring. Would have fished Canadian water where the limit is 6 but it was way too dirty from the high west winds we've had for the last week.

Down here all we use is gulp or finn-s minnows for jigging the river. Some use live bait but artificial's definately outfish live bait for vertical jigging. SOmetimes I don't have to change my bait for 2 or 3 outings. Same jig, same plastic. Limit everyday.
